Item 1.01. Entry into a Material Definitive Agreement.
On August 29, 2017, Molina Healthcare, Inc. (the “Company”) entered into a Fourth Amendment (the “Fourth Amendment”) to its existing Credit Agreement, dated as of June 12, 2015 (as amended, the “Credit Agreement”), by and among the Company, the Guarantors party thereto, the Lenders party thereto and SunTrust Bank, as Administrative Agent, Issuing Bank and Swingline Lender.

The Fourth Amendment adds new clauses (b)(vii), (b)(viii) and (b)(ix) to the definition of “Consolidated Adjusted EBITDA” to permit the add back of certain restructuring charges and cost savings subject to the limitations set forth therein.

The Fourth Amendment also modifies the definition of “Consolidated Interest Coverage Ratio” by adding “paid in cash” after “Consolidated Interest Expense” in clause (b) thereof.
 
The foregoing summary of the Fourth Amendment does not purport to be complete and is subject to, and qualified in its entirety by, the full text of the Fourth Amendment. A copy of the Fourth Amendment is being filed as Exhibit 10.1 hereto and is incorporated herein by reference.
